Why Your Eyebrows Deserve Sunscreen — And What Happens When They Don’t Get It
Yes, you can put sunscreen on your eyebrows — and according to board-certified dermatologists at the American Academy of Dermatology (AAD), you should. While most people diligently slather SPF on their cheeks, nose, and forehead, the eyebrow arch remains one of the most consistently overlooked zones in daily sun protection — despite sitting directly beneath the brim of your hat, exposed to intense reflected UV rays from pavement, water, and snow. Over time, chronic UV exposure here accelerates pigment loss in brow hairs, thins the delicate periocular skin, and contributes to early fine lines radiating from the lateral brow — a telltale sign of photoaging that’s often misattributed to stress or aging alone. In fact, a 2023 clinical study published in the Journal of the European Academy of Dermatology and Venereology found that participants who skipped brow-area SPF showed 37% more visible pigment fading and 2.1× greater elastin degradation in the temporal brow region after 18 months compared to those using targeted protection.
The Science Behind Brow Vulnerability: More Than Just Hair
Your eyebrows aren’t just decorative — they’re functional, dynamic structures composed of three distinct tissue layers: the hair shafts themselves (with melanin-rich cortex), the pilosebaceous units (follicles + sebaceous glands), and the thin, highly vascularized epidermis and dermis underneath. Unlike scalp hair, which benefits from natural oil coverage and physical shading, eyebrow hairs grow sparsely and lie flat against skin — offering minimal barrier against UVA (aging) and UVB (burning) radiation. Crucially, the skin beneath brows is 40–50% thinner than cheek skin (per histological analysis in Dermatologic Surgery, 2021), making it exceptionally permeable to UV-induced DNA damage and free radical generation.
Here’s what unchecked exposure actually does:
- Melanocyte fatigue: Repeated UV hits deplete melanin-producing cells in follicles, leading to gradual graying and thinning — often starting as early as age 32 in fair-skinned individuals.
- Collagen fragmentation: UVA penetrates deep into the dermis beneath brows, breaking down type I and III collagen fibers. This manifests not as sagging, but as subtle ‘brow hooding’ and lateral descent — a key driver of perceived tiredness.
- Hyperpigmentation mismatch: Uneven sun exposure causes patchy darkening (melasma-like) along the lower brow ridge while lightening the upper arch — disrupting symmetry and making brows appear sparse even when density is intact.
Dr. Lena Chen, FAAD and lead researcher at the Skin Cancer Foundation’s UV Mapping Initiative, confirms: “The lateral brow is a silent hotspot. Patients come in for ‘tired eyes’ or ‘thinning brows,’ unaware that years of unprotected sun exposure have degraded both their hair matrix and supporting dermal architecture. It’s entirely preventable — and reversible in early stages — with consistent, correctly applied SPF.”
How to Apply Sunscreen to Eyebrows Safely & Effectively
Applying sunscreen to eyebrows isn’t about slathering cream onto hairs — it’s about protecting the skin beneath and follicle openings without causing irritation, migration into eyes, or residue buildup. Here’s the dermatologist-vetted method:
- Choose the right formulation: Opt for mineral-based (zinc oxide ≥10%, non-nano) or hybrid SPF 30+ with iron oxides (for visible light protection). Avoid chemical filters like oxybenzone near eyes — they increase stinging risk and degrade faster under UV exposure.
- Prep the area: Cleanse gently with micellar water (no harsh surfactants) to remove oils and residue. Pat dry — never rub.
- Apply with precision tools: Use a clean, firm-bristled angled brow brush (not your daily makeup brush) dipped lightly in sunscreen. Tap off excess, then stroke *along* the brow bone — not across — targeting the skin just beneath the arch and lateral tail. Avoid direct application to hair shafts; focus on the 2–3mm strip of skin immediately below and above the brow line.
- Set with mineral powder (optional): If wearing makeup, lightly dust translucent zinc-infused setting powder (e.g., Colorescience All Calm SPF 50) over the brow bone — this seals protection and prevents transfer.
- Reapply strategically: Unlike face SPF, brow-area reapplication isn’t needed every 2 hours — but do reapply after towel-drying, swimming, or heavy sweating. A tinted SPF lip balm applied with a clean fingertip works surprisingly well for touch-ups midday.

What NOT to Do — Common Mistakes That Backfire
Well-intentioned habits often undermine brow protection. Here’s what top dermatologists warn against:
- Using regular face sunscreen with fingers: Fingers deposit too much product, increasing migration into eyes and clogging follicles — leading to milia or folliculitis along the brow ridge.
- Applying brow gels or pomades with SPF claims: Most ‘SPF-infused’ brow products contain ≤2% zinc oxide — far below the 5–10% minimum needed for meaningful protection (FDA guidance, 2022). They’re marketing gimmicks, not substitutes.
- Relying on hats alone: Standard baseball caps block only ~40% of UV reaching the brow area (per University of Sydney UV Mapping Study, 2020). The front brim shades the nose but leaves brows fully exposed to downward and reflected rays.
- Skipping SPF because brows are ‘dark’: Melanin in hair ≠ melanin in skin. Even dark-haired individuals have low melanin concentration in brow skin — making them equally susceptible to DNA damage.

Frequently Asked Questions
Can sunscreen cause eyebrow hair loss?
No — properly formulated, ophthalmologist-tested sunscreen does not cause hair loss. However, chronic UV exposure does damage hair follicles and accelerate telogen effluvium in the brow region. A 2021 longitudinal study tracking 217 adults found that consistent SPF use correlated with 28% lower incidence of progressive brow thinning over 5 years. What can cause temporary shedding is allergic contact dermatitis from fragrance or preservatives — so always patch-test new SPF behind your ear for 5 days before applying near brows.
Will sunscreen make my brow gel or pomade melt or flake?
Only if applied incorrectly. Apply sunscreen first, let it dry completely (2–3 minutes), then layer brow product on top. Mineral-based SPFs with dimethicone or silica create an ideal gripping base. Do tinted sunscreens stain light-colored eyebrows?
High-quality tinted SPFs with iron oxides (not dyes) will not stain — they’re designed to match skin tone, not deposit color. However, low-grade ‘bronzing’ sunscreens containing dihydroxyacetone (DHA) can oxidize and yellow light blonde or gray brows. Always check the INCI list: avoid DHA, erythrulose, and synthetic dyes (CI numbers). Stick to brands certified by the Skin Cancer Foundation’s Seal of Recommendation.
Is spray sunscreen safe for eyebrows?
Not recommended. Aerosol sprays deliver inconsistent coverage, risk inhalation, and often contain alcohol or propellants that irritate delicate periocular skin. The FDA has issued multiple warnings about spray SPF eye exposure — including temporary corneal abrasions. If you must use spray, spray onto hands first, then pat gently onto brow bone. Never spray directly toward face.

Common Myths
Myth #1: “Eyebrows are hair — they don’t need sunscreen.”
False. Hair shafts offer negligible UV protection to the underlying skin and follicles. As Dr. Chen explains: “Hair is dead keratin — it doesn’t regenerate or repair. The living tissue we must protect is the dermal papilla and sebaceous gland nestled beneath each brow hair. That’s where UV damage silently accumulates.”
Myth #2: “If I wear sunglasses, my brows are covered.”
Incorrect. Standard sunglasses shield the eye itself but leave the entire brow ridge exposed to overhead and ground-reflected UV. UV intensity at the brow level is often higher than at the cheekbone due to angular reflection — especially on concrete, sand, or snow. Polarized lenses with brow-wrap design are the only sunglass style offering partial brow protection.
